The 2024 Ontario Sunshine List shows that the average and median salaries for a Manager - Compensation And Benefits are $133,819.72 and $137,753.31, respectively.
In 2024, Tian Yang, holding the position of Manager Total Compensation And Benefits at the Regional Municipality of Peel received the highest salary of $182,651.27 among similar positions in Ontario public organizations. Anne Turuba, serving as the Manager - Compensation And Benefits at City of Thunder Bay , earned the highest salary of $137,753.31 among individuals in the same position across public organizations in Ontario during that year.
In the year 2024, the highest-paying organizations for Manager - Compensation And Benefits and similar positions in the Ontario were as follows: Regional Municipality of Peel with an average pay of $182,651.27; Simcoe County District School Board with an average pay of $174,888.83; City of Oshawa with an average pay of $149,514.41; Bruyère Continuing Care with an average pay of $149,215.44; and City of Markham with an average pay of $148,334.68.
A total of 17 organizations had employees who held comparable positions as mentioned in the Ontario Sunshine list.
In the year 2024, the highest-paying sector or industries for Manager - Compensation And Benefits and similar positions in the Ontario were as follows: School Boards with an average pay of $174,888.83; Other Public Sector Employers with an average pay of $141,213.43; and Municipalities and Services with an average pay of $132,666.26.
There were 5 sectors where employees held similar positions, as indicated in the Ontario Sunshine list.
The 2024 Ontario Sunshine List indicates that the representation of gender diversity in Manager - Compensation And Benefits is 16.67% male and 83.33% female, respectively.
